Aug 6, 2025 - Biogeochemistry of deep-sea methane seeps
LI, Jiying; LIN, Yuxuan, 2025, "Sediment iron and phosphorus species and fluxes at Haima methane seeps", https://doi.org/10.14711/dataset/VOGU6C, DataSpace@HKUST, V3, UNF:6:sqa3PMckjyftBg7X8/jpLA== [fileUNF]
We characterize the geochemistry of the sediments in the deep-sea methane seeps located in the continental slope of the northern South China Sea, the Haima cold seeps (1300–1500 m) and quantify the effluxes of dissolved iron and phosphate from the sediments. |
